312222030003 has 28 divisors (see below), whose sum is σ = 504128062480. Its totient is φ = 192136628016.

The previous prime is 312222029993. The next prime is 312222030007. The reversal of 312222030003 is 300030222213.

It is a happy number.

It is not a de Polignac number, because 312222030003 - 28 = 312222029747 is a prime.

It is a Duffinian number.

It is not an unprimeable number, because it can be changed into a prime (312222030007) by changing a digit.

It is a pernicious number, because its binary representation contains a prime number (17) of ones.

It is a polite number, since it can be written in 27 ways as a sum of consecutive naturals, for example, 16463143 + ... + 16482096.

It is an arithmetic number, because the mean of its divisors is an integer number (18004573660).

Almost surely, 2312222030003 is an apocalyptic number.

312222030003 is a deficient number, since it is larger than the sum of its proper divisors (191906032477).

312222030003 is an equidigital number, since it uses as much as digits as its factorization.

312222030003 is an odious number, because the sum of its binary digits is odd.

The sum of its prime factors is 32945270 (or 32945255 counting only the distinct ones).

The product of its (nonzero) digits is 432, while the sum is 18.

Adding to 312222030003 its reverse (300030222213), we get a palindrome (612252252216).
